[0001] This utility model relates to a stirring and mixing device for the production of teeth whitening gel, and belongs to the technical field of stirring and mixing equipment for the production of teeth whitening gel. Background Technology

[0002] Teeth whitening gel is a professional teeth whitening product primarily used to treat extrinsic tooth discoloration. Through its chemical composition and adhesive properties, it removes impurities from teeth, thus beautifying them. The main ingredients typically include hydrogen peroxide, distilled water, glycerin, carbomer, EDTA, and fragrance. These ingredients work together to remove pigments from the tooth surface through a chemical reaction, achieving a whitening effect. The production process of teeth whitening gel requires mixing and stirring the raw materials, necessitating the use of a mixing device.

[0003] Existing technologies have the following problems:

[0004] Existing mixing devices for teeth whitening gel production mix raw materials by rotating a stirring rod driven by a stirring motor. However, cleaning the mixing tank and components after mixing the teeth whitening gel is time-consuming and laborious. Generally, water is added to the mixing tank for overall cleaning, but this cleaning method is ineffective and not conducive to widespread use. Utility Model Content

[0033] The working principle and usage process of this utility model are as follows: When cleaning the inner wall of the mixing tank 2, the reduction motor 82 is started, driving the drive gear plate 83 to rotate, thus causing the gear plate 5 to move upwards. At this time, the locking strip 14 slides in the motion box 6. As the gear plate 5 moves upwards, the U-shaped frame 4 pulls the cover plate 3 upwards, causing the rotating rod 13 to leave the mixing tank 2. Then, the linear guide rail 7 is started, moving the motion box 6 assembly, thus moving the rotating rod 13 above the cleaning tank 9. At this point, the reduction motor 82 is started... The forward and reverse rotation can drive the toothed plate 5 and the rotating rod 13 assembly to move up and down. Furthermore, by controlling the start of the water pump 112, the operator takes the high-pressure spray pipe 115 out of the placement box 114 and opens the switch valve on the outside of the three-way pipe 113. At this time, clean water enters the water spray pipe 10 and the high-pressure spray pipe 115. The water spray pipe 10 sprays out clean water, while the rotating rod 13 moves up and down under the action of the reduction motor 82, thereby rinsing the rotating rod 13 assembly. The clean water sprayed from the high-pressure spray pipe 115 can clean the inner wall of the mixing tank 2, and the cleaning effect is better.
